Repetitive questioning is a behavior often observed in individuals with cognitive impairments, such as dementia or traumatic brain injury, where a person frequently asks the same question multiple times in a short period. This behavior arises from memory deficits, particularly in short-term memory, where the individual may not remember asking the question or receiving an answer. It can also result from anxiety, confusion, or a need for reassurance in unfamiliar or stressful situations. In some cases, repetitive questioning may stem from a desire for attention or due to difficulties in processing and retaining new information, which is common in conditions that affect the brain's cognitive functions.
Managing repetitive questioning involves a combination of strategies aimed at addressing the underlying cause and providing support. For individuals with memory issues, providing clear, concise answers and using visual aids like written notes or signs can help reinforce information and reduce the need for repeated questioning. Engaging the person in structured activities or conversations about familiar topics can also help divert attention and reduce anxiety. When anxiety or confusion is the root cause, creating a calm and predictable environment can help alleviate distress. Techniques such as redirecting the conversation, using distraction, and employing a patient, reassuring approach are essential in managing this behavior effectively. For caregivers, it is crucial to understand that repetitive questioning is not intentional and to respond with empathy and patience. In cases where repetitive questioning is particularly persistent or distressing, consulting with a healthcare professional may be necessary to explore further interventions, including cognitive behavioral strategies or medication to manage underlying anxiety or agitation.
